Lowering springs for e90 330d SE
Hi everyone
New to the forum and new to bmw's, recently purchased my first bmw and I love it! It's an e90 330d 2006 Se model but one of the springs has snapped and im looking for some good loading springs for it. What would you all recommend? Not wanting too low and ideally keep my ride comfort. Seen vogtland, eibach, apex etc Thanks |

LOL For that money and labor you can just get FEAL 441 or better priced MiseterR CRD kit ($995 shipped in USA, UK similar price).
www.meisterR.com doesn't list BMW E90 but if you email, they have them in stock. for UK and EU https://www.meisterr.co.uk/car/suspension/bmw/ will get you what you need, E30-90 listed. Get them before BREXIT is implemented. Don't waste your time and money with lowering springs. They will destroy your dampers and bump stops while giving poor ride and crappy handling. I can't believe people still fall for "Lowering Springs" that provide like "30 something % more spring rate), which is no where near what's needed. |
